What is R and SQL?
R was made especially for data analysis and graphics. SQL was made especially for databases. They are allies. The data structure in R that most closely matches a SQL table is a data frame. The terms rows and columns are used in both.
Is R based in SQL?
As you might expect, R supports the use of SQL to retrieve data from centrally located relational databases.
Is SQL harder than R?
If you are involved in statistical computing or data analysis, you will likely be familiar with the SQL and R computing languages. At some point, it would be natural to ask: which language is harder to learn and use? SQL is not harder than R in terms of complexity of usage and ease of learning.
Should I use SQL or R?
SQL is always a safe house. Although an SQL script is way lengthier than its R/python counterparts in most cases, it feels easier to do it that way like you read an English language. But learning a language like an R/python will always make your life easier and more effective in the way you handle the data.
Is Python harder than R?
R can be difficult for beginners to learn due to its non-standardized code. Python is usually easier for most learners and has a smoother linear curve. In addition, Python requires less coding time since it’s easier to maintain and has a syntax similar to the English language.
Should I learn SQL or R first?
The chart below shows that being able to program in Python or R becomes more important as job seniority increases. Yet, being able to program in SQL, becomes less important. This suggests that, in the long run, you are much better off learning R or Python than SQL.
Is R or SQL faster?
Turns out that R can do that a lot faster at 200 – 300 microseconds compared to around 1000 microseconds for SQL. You can re-create this analysis and figure by running the following code. … Define two functions getting to the same result as the query but through R via two different routes.
Why is R better than Python?
R is mainly used for statistical analysis while Python provides a more general approach to data science. R and Python are state of the art in terms of programming language oriented towards data science. Learning both of them is, of course, the ideal solution. … Python is a general-purpose language with a readable syntax.
Which should I learn R or Python?
While both Python and R can accomplish many of the same data tasks, they each have their own unique strengths.
Strengths and weaknesses.
|Python is better for…||R is better for…|
|Performing non-statistical tasks, like web scraping, saving to databases, and running workflows||Its robust ecosystem of statistical packages|
Can I learn SQL on my own?
While you can teach yourself some basic SQL commands, most people find that taking a SQL class is helpful for acquiring new skills. Learning fundamental SQL concepts through hands-on training will best prepare you for advanced SQL topics and prepare you for certification testing.
What can’t you do with SQL?
The SQL NOT condition (sometimes called the NOT Operator) is used to negate a condition in the WHERE clause of a SELECT, INSERT, UPDATE, or DELETE statement.
Is SQL better than Python?
If someone is really looking to start their career as a developer then they should start with SQL because it’s a standard language and an easy-to-understand structure makes the developing and coding process even faster. … Python’s structured data can be fetched using SQL and later all the manipulation part can be done.
Is r difficult to learn?
R is known for being hard to learn. This is in large part because R is so different to many programming languages. The syntax of R, unlike languages like Python, is very difficult to read. … Over time, you’ll become more familiar with the rules of the language.
How is SQL better than Excel?
SQL is much faster than Excel. … Excel can technically handle one million rows, but that’s before the pivot tables, multiple tabs, and functions you’re probably using. SQL also separates analysis from data. When using SQL, your data is stored separately from your analysis.